Improving  Vehicle  Performance

  Upgrading the Westfalia Camper
Although a stock Syncro is reliable, strong and generally performs well, performance can be enhanced in a variety of ways.  Upgrades and modifications should be well planned and carefully executed, however, or performance and reliability will suffer.  Know what the trade-offs will be before proceeding with any change.  Stay as close to stock specs and tolerances as possible to achieve your goals.  Bigger is not always better.

Decide early on what kind of syncro will best serve your needs.  Some prefer to maximize extreme off-road capability above all else.  Others compromise and build dual-purpose syncros that have decent off-road capability, but which also retain decent paved-road performance.  Determining overall goals for the vehicle will help determine which trade-offs to make, and which not to make, when considering upgrades and modifications.  Beware of the Frankensyncro!
